Changwon, Gimhae, and Jinju Small Giant R&D Special Zones Jointly Host the '1st Startup Innovation IR Day'

Joint Promotion of Investment Attraction for Startup Companies in Gyeongnam Small Giant R&D Special Zone

Changwon, Gimhae, and Jinju Small Giant R&D Special Zones Jointly Host the '1st Startup Innovation IR Day' Changwon Special City in Gyeongnam jointly held the "1st Startup Innovation IR Day" with Gimhae City and Jinju City.

[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ters, Reporter Song Jong-gu] Changwon Special City in Gyeongnam announced on the 22nd that it jointly held the ‘1st Startup Innovation IR Day’ with Gimhae City, Jinju City, and the Korea Electrotechnology Research Institute, Inje University, and Gyeongsang National University, which operate the Small Giant Research and Development Special Zone Project, to attract investment for startup companies and activate networking among Small Giant Special Zones.


At this event, a total of 12 promising startup companies participated, with 4 companies recommended from each special zone for having excellent technology startup items. Two companies that received outstanding evaluations from each special zone are scheduled to participate in the ‘2nd Small Giant Special Zone Innovation Growth IR Competition’ held for companies in research and development special zones nationwide.


The presentations were divided into a startup session (less than 3 years) and a unicorn session (3 to less than 7 years) to reflect the characteristics of the company growth stages.


Various regional specialized organizations (▲Busan Regional University Union Technology Holdings ▲Ulsan Creative Economy Innovation Center ▲BNK Venture Investment ▲Reventures ▲IBR ▲Startup Partners ▲Patent Law Firm Support ▲iPartners ▲Dream Ventures) were invited to facilitate direct investment connections.


From the Changwon Small Giant Special Zone, four companies selected from the ‘KERITOR Short Demoday’ participated: ▲Edenlux ▲Eflow ▲Twinwiz ▲DSEV.


Ryu Hyo-jong, Director of the Smart Innovation Industry Bureau, said, “We will continue various efforts to revitalize the investment ecosystem, such as creating funds to support the growth of local startup companies.”


KERI’s Kim Jong-wook, Head of the Strategic Policy Headquarters, stated, “Since three Small Giant Research and Development Special Zones have been designated in Gyeongsangnam-do, we will actively support the establishment of various linkage networks among key regional technology institutions to foster startup companies.”
